Fire weather watch Sunday

 
September 15, 2023

The National Weather Service, Spokane, has issued a fire weather watch for North Idaho and parts of eastern Washington, in effect Sunday afternoon and evening as a dry cold front pushes across the region, bringing breezy conditions and low relative humidity conducive to quick wildfire starts and spread.

West-southwest winds gusting to 30 miles per hour are predicted, with a relative humidity of 12- to 24-percent.

A fire weather watch means that critical fire weather conditions are forecast to occur.
